Mesothelioma Attorneys

A mesothelioma lawyer can help families and victims recover compensation for medical treatment loss of wages funeral costs, travel expenses and more. Professionally trained firms can help explain the different kinds of claims available, such as personal injury lawsuits and wrongful death lawsuits.

Top mesothelioma lawyers will provide an initial consultation at no cost. They are paid on a contingency fee which means that they only get paid when they get compensation for their client.

Contingency fee

When choosing a mesothelioma law firm, you must take into consideration the legal fees. The majority of qualified mesothelioma law firms operate on a contingency fee basis that means they only be paid when they are successful in recovering compensation for the client. The proportion of compensation varies depending on the stage in the case, if it is filed, settled prior to trial, or awarded a judgment in the court.

Attorneys working on a contingency basis usually bill clients for costs that are associated with the case for example, filing fees and photocopies. These expenses differ from attorneys' hourly rates that are based on how much time they spend on each case. The difference between these two types of bills ensures that the attorneys are not padded by billing practices, for example, having support staff members bill for each minute they spend on a mesothelioma lawsuit.
